Abrégé français

L'invention concerne un emballage de pellicule thermorétractable que l'on obtient en recouvrant, d'une pellicule (F) thermorétractable, au moins la totalité du couvercle (3) d'un contenant (1) de produits alimentaires. On forme le contenant (1) en pratiquant une ouverture (7) dans un couvercle (3) solidaire de l'ouverture d'un corps (2) de contenant de façon à fermer hermétiquement son intérieur et en plaçant une feuille (8) imperméable à l'air, pourvue d'un évent (12) placé décalé de l'ouverture (7), sur la surface extérieure du couvercle (3) de façon à couvrir et être en contact étroit avec l'ouverture (7).


Abrégé anglais


A heat shrinkable film package which is formed by coating at least the entire
lid (3) of a food-storing container (1) with heat shrinkable film (F), the
container (1) being constituted by providing an opening (7) in a lid (3)
mounted to the opening of a container body (2) so as to seal the interior
thereof and by placing a non-air-permeable sheet (8), which is provided with a
vent hole (12) at a position offset from the opening (7), on the outer surface
of the lid (3) so as to cover and be in close contact with the opening (7).

HEAT-SHRINKABLE FILM PACKAGE
Technical Field
The present invention relates to a heat-
shrinkable film package of a vessel for groceries,
etc., and more specifically to a heat-shrinkable film
package capable of newly re-utilizing a vessel after
consuming a grocery, etc., contained therein as a
vessel for reserving for a long period of time and/or a
cooking vessel.
Background of the Invention
Hitherto, as means for storing groceries such as
jams, honeys, coffees, etc., for a long period of time
without changing the qualities, there are vessels for
containing them in tightly sealed state, such as
bottled goods, etc. However, because in a sealed
vessel of prior art, when the vessel is once opened,
the quality of the grocery contained is quickly
changed, after opening, the grocery must be consumed
fast and when this is neglected, the grocery must be
wasted, and the increase of the wasted amount
deteriorates the environment. Also, because in sealed
vessels of prior art, when the groceries contained are
consumed, the vessels are wasted as empty bottles or
empty cans, they also cause the increase of the
environmental pollution.

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
Self-governing bodies are compelled to bear the
large expense for the disposals of the wasted
groceries, etc., and empty vessels as described above,
and thus, the countermeasure for reducing the amounts
of the wastes has been taken up as national problems.
Disclosure of the Invention
An object of the invention is to provide a heat-
shrinkable film package capable of storing contained
groceries for a long period of time not only before
opening the seal of the packed vessel but also after
opening the seal of the vessel.
Other object of the invention .is to provide a
heat-shrinkable film package, which reduces the wasted
amounts of groceries, etc., by capable of storing the
groceries contained thereon for a long period of time
after opening the seal of the packed vessel, and also,
contributes to reduce the amounts of waste materials by
making it possible to utilize the empty vessel after
consuming the groceries, etc., contained therein as a
new vessel for storing for a long period of time and/or
a cooking vessel without wasting the empty vessels.
That is, the present invention has been made for
attaining the above-described objects and the invention
provides a heat-shrinkable package wherein openings)
is or are formed to a lid equipped to the open portion
- 2 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
of a vessel main body for sealing the inside of the
vessel, a gas non-permeable sheet having formed air
vents at the off set positions from the openings is
disposed on the surface of the outer side of the lid
and closely stuck thereto such that the seat covers the
above-described opening to construct a vessel for
containing groceries, etc., and at least the above-
described whole lid is covered with a heat-shrinkable
film.
As described above, by covering at least the
whole lid with a heat-shrinkable film before opening
the seal of the vessel, the groceries, etc., contained
therein can be stored for a long period of time. The
above-described situation is same as the case of a
vessel of prior art.
However, because in the structure of the vessel
in the invention, an opening is formed in the lid, and,
a gas non-permeable sheet having formed air vents at
the off set positions from the opening is disposed on
the surface of the outer side of the lid by closely
adhering thereto such that the seat covers the above-
described opening, when a suction means is applied to
the outer side of the gas non-permeable sheet and
sucking, the inside air is sucked from the opening
through the air vents of the gas non-permeable sheet,
- 3 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
the amount of active oxygen in the inside of the vessel
is reduced, and the reduced-pressure state is
maintained. Accordingly, rotting by oxidation of the
groceries, etc., contained is delayed and also, the
growth, etc., of bacteria is restrained, whereby the
stable storage for a long period of time becomes
possible.
Also, in the vessel that can be maintained at the
reduced-pressure state as described above, for example,
vegetables lightly preserved in salt of rice brain in
the reduced-pressure state can be formed as pickled
vegetables of a mild taste in a very short time, and
thus, the vessel can be used as a specific cooking
vessel. Also, similarly, about a jam or liquors (sake,
shochu, whisky, etc.), by storing them in the reduced-
pressure state, the quality thereof can be changed to a
mild taste in a short time.
Also, because the above-described vessel in the
invention can store groceries, etc., for a long period
of time even after opening the seal of the vessel, the
waste amount of the groceries, etc., by rotting is
reduced, and also because the empty vessel after
consuming the groceries contained can be re-utilized as
a vessel for storing for a long period of time, the
amounts of the wastes can be wholly reduced, whereby
- 4 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
the disposal cost of the self-governing bodies can be
reduced.
Also, because the heat-shrinkable film covers at
least the whole lid of the vessel, the film can prevent
the occurrences of the movement and slipping of the gas
non-permeable sheet disposed on the outer side of the
lid by the contact with outside obstacles,~whereby the
leakage, etc., of the groceries contained can be
prevented.

Bes t Mode for Carrying the Invention
out
The heat-shr inkable film kageof the invention
pac
- 6 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
is constructed of a vessel composed of a main body
containing a grocery and a lid, and a heat-shrinkable
film covering the outer side of the vessel such that
tightly sealing at least the portion of the lid. Also,
an opening penetrating the lid from the inside to the
outside is formed in the lid of the vessel, and a gas
non-permeable sheet is disposed on the outer surface of
the lid such that the sheet closely adhered to the
sheet by covering the above-described opening. Also,
the gas non-permeable sheet is constructed such that
the sheet has air vents at the off set positions from
the position corresponding to the opening of the lid.
It is better to install the above-described lid
to an opening portion of the vessel main body via
packing. The packing not only improve the adhesion of
the opening portion of the vessel main body and the lid
but also prevents entering of air and various bacteria
in the case of reduce the pressure of the inside of the
vessel, whereby the keeping quality of the inside
grocery for a long period time is more improved. The
packing may be simply placed between the vessel main
body and the lid, may be adhered to the lid side, or
may be adhered to the vessel main body side, but
preferably, it is better to adhere the packing to the
lid side from the convenience of handling property.

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
Furthermore, in addition to the above-described
packing a tightly sealing sheet may be directly adhered
to the opening portion of the vessel main body to seal
the vessel. By directly adhering such a tightly
sealing sheet to the opening portion of the vessel main
body, the keeping quality for a long period of time of
the grocery contained in the vessel before opening the
seal of the vessel can be more improved. As the
tightly sealing sheet, an aluminum vapor deposited
resin film, a laminate sheet of a resin film and a
resin film, a laminated sheet of a paper and a resin
sheet, etc., can be used.
In the invention, the heat-shrinkable film of
covering the outer side of the vessel has a function of
tightly sealing the inside of the vessel before opening
the seal to obtain the keeping quality of the grocery
contained in the inside for a long period of time.
Accordingly, it is necessary that the heat-shrinkable
film covers at least the whole outer side of the lid of
the vessel, and because the inside of the vessel is
made a closely sealed state by covering at least the
whole lid as described above, the contained grocery,
etc., can be stored for a long period of time.
Preferably, in the case of containing a grocery,
etc., in the vessel before covering with the heat-
_ g _

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
shrinkable film as described above, by making the
inside of the vessel substantially a sterile state by
heating or by reducing the amount of active oxygen by a
pressure-reducing treatment, the preservation of a
longer period of time becomes possible.
By heat-treating the heat-shrinkable film in the
case of covering the vessel, the heat-shrinkable film
is shrunk by itself to fast-stuck to the outer surface
of the vessel, whereby a high sealing property is
obtained. Particularly, by covering the outer side of
the gas non-permeable sheet disposed on the outer
surface of the lid with the heat-shrinkable film, the
sheet is not brought into contact with other materials,
whereby the sheet is not simply released or does not
fall off .
As the material of the heat-shrinkable film used
in the invention, any stretched synthetic resin films
can be used. Stretching may be uniaxial or biaxial,
and, for example, there are uniaxially or biaxially
stretched polyethylene film, polypropylene film,
polyester film, polyvinyl chloride film, polyvinyldene
- film, etc. The thickness of the film differs according
to the size, the weight, the form, etc., of the vessel,
but is preferably from about 10 to 20 Eun.
As the heat-shrinkable film before packing, it is
_ g _

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
better to use the heat-shrinkable film of a tube form
and being stretched to at least the tube peripheral
direction. As a method of obtained such a heat-
shrinkable film tube, there are a method of connecting
a synthetic resin film to a tube by a fusing seal
method, a ultrasonic sealing method, or a solvent
connecting method, and a method of jetting a molten
resin in a film form from slit holes formed by
intermittently circularly disposing circular arc-form
slits and while introducing air from the space between
the adjacent slit holes, welding the films formed from
the slid holes to form a tube-form film.
When the vessel containing groceries, etc., is
packed with the above-described film tube, the vessel
is inserted into the film tube from one opening of the
film tube, the outer side thereof is heated to
thermally shrinking the film tube to fast-stuck the
film tube to the outer side surface of the vessel, and
further both the end portions of the film tube can be
sealed by welding to form a package.
Opening of the seal of the heat-shrinkable film
- package is carried out by cut-opening the heat-
shrinkable film and removing, and thereafter, the lid
is detached. For making easy the cut-opening and
removal of the heat-shrinkable film as described above,
- 10 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
if necessary, sewing machine stitches may be formed in
a line form at the heat-shrinkable film or a short cut
may be formed at the end portion of the heat-shrinkable
film. In this case, it is necessary to form such a
sewing machine stitches or a short cut for cut opening
as described above so that the tight sealing property
of the vessel is not hindered. For the purpose, the
sewing machine stitches or the short cut must not be
formed at the portion of covering the gas non-permeable
sheet and must be formed at other portion than the
covered portion of the gas non-permeable sheet.
In the invention, there is no particular
restriction on the size of the vessel covered by the
heat-shrinkable film and the heat-shrinkable film can
be applied to from a small-sized vessel for domestic
use to a large-sized vessel for business use. For
example, the film can be applied to from a small-sized
vessel of sample bottle to a large-sized vessel of a
hotel pan. Also, as the constituting material of the
vessel main body and the lid, a glass, a metal, a
resin, a pottery, etc., can be used.
Also, in the vessel used in the invention, in
order to make it possible to store the groceries, etc.,
contained therein for a long period of time after
opening by cutting and removing the heat-shrinkable
- 11 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
film and opening the seal, and further to reutilize the
vessel as a vessel for storing for a long period of
time after it becomes an empty vessel, an opening
penetrating from the inside to outside is formed to the
lid, and further, a gas non-permeable sheet is disposed
on the outer surface of the lid such that the sheet is
fast stuck thereto to cover the opening, and also, air
vents are formed to the gas non-permeable sheet at the
positions off set from the opening of the lid.
As the opening formed at the lid, there are no
particular restrictions on the form, the number, and
the size thereof when the openings) are covered by the
gas non-permeable sheet, the sheet can be kept thereon
as sucked state by a reduced pressure (negative
pressure) of the inside of the vessel. As the form of
the opening, a circle is preferred but an ellipse,
polygons such as a triangle, a square, etc., a star
form, a slit form, etc., can be employed.
The number of the opening may be one or plural.
When the number of the opening is one, the productivity
of the lids can be improved, and when the number of the
opening is plural, between the adjacent openings, the
tensile force of pulling the gas non-permeable sheet is
acted. Also, in the case of forming plural openings,
the sizes and the forms thereof may be same or
- 12 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
different .
As to the size of the opening, it is better that
the maximum distance of crossing the opening (diameter
in the case of a circle) is from 3 mm to 15 mm. When
the maximum distance is shorter than 3 mm, bending and
deformation of the gas non-permeable sheet is small and
the adsorptivity becomes weak. Also, when the maxim
distance is larger than 15 mm, the necessary area of
the gas non-permeable sheet becomes excessively large,
which is undesirable from the point of cost. Also, in
this case, the gas non-permeable sheet becomes too
large and as the result thereof, it is required to use
a large suction means, which is hard to handle.
The place of forming the opening to the lid is
preferably the upper surface in the point of insuring
the holding property of the gas non-permeable sheet.
Also, in the portion of forming the opening, it is
preferred to form a concaved portion depressed to the
inside. When such a concaved portion is formed and the
gas non-permeable sheet is kept in the concaved
portion, the gas non-permeable sheet is not released by
a strong contact with other outside material, whereby
the adsorptivity of the gas non-permeable sheet can be
improved.
As the gas non-permeable sheet, a material, which
- 13 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
is gas non-permeable and has flexibility, is used.
Also, because the gas non-permeable sheet alternately
repeats a flat state and bent state in the state of
disposed on the upper surface of the lid, it is
preferred to use an elastic material excellent in the
elastic recovering property as the gas non-permeable
sheet. The material having a heat resistance enduring
high temperature in addition to the above-described
properties is more preferred.
The material for such a sheet includes, for
example, a silicone rubber, a thermoplastic polymer
elastomer, and synthetic or natural rubbers. In these
materials, a silicone rubber is particularly preferred.
The thermoplastic polymer elastomer includes a
polyamide-base elastomer, a polyurethane-base
elastomer, a polyester-base elastomer, a polyolefin-
base elastomer, a styrene black-base elastomer, etc.
In these materials, a silicone rubber is particularly
preferred.
There is no particular restriction on the form of
the gas non-permeable sheet when the sheet can cover
the opening formed to the lid and air vents are formed
at the positions thereof off set from the place
corresponding to the opening. For example, as the form
thereof, a circle, an ellipse, polygons, etc., can be
- 14 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
employed, and a circle is particularly preferred.
Also, the area of the gas non-permeable sheet is larger
than the size of the opening formed to the lid and must
cover the whole opening. When plural openings are
formed to the lid, the gas non-permeable sheet must
simultaneously cover all of these openings.
Also, in the gas non-permeable sheet, air vents
are formed thereto at the positions off set from the
place corresponding to the opening formed to the lid in
the case of being placed on the lid. The air vents are
used as the exhaust gas passages of air in the inside
in the case of carrying out the pressure-reducing
operation of the inside of the vessel by applying the
suction hole of the suction means on the upper surface
of the gas non-permeable sheet as will be described
below. There are no particular restrictions on the
form and the size of the air vents, but as the form, a
circle is preferred and as the size, a sufficiently
smaller size than the size of the opening of the lid is
preferred. For example, the diameter of the air vent
may be from about 0.3 to 2.0 mm. Also, the thickness
of the gas non-permeable sheet is from about 0.5 to 3
mm.
It is preferred that the surface of the gas non-
permeable sheet and the surface of the lid at the
- 15 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
portion that the gas non-permeable sheet is closely
stuck to the upper surface the lid are mirror planes to
improve the sealing property. More practically, it is
preferred that the upper surface of the lid and the
surface of the gas non-permeable sheet are mirror
planes having a surface roughness of 0.2 S or lower.
Also, it is preferred that beveling of curve surface is
applied to the edge of the opening of the lid. By
applying such a beveling of the curved surface, when
the gas non-permeable sheet is brought into contact
with the edge of the opening of the lid and is bent and
deformed, the gas non-permeable sheet cannot be injured
by the edge.
In the case of making the inside of the vessel a
reduced pressure state (negative pressure state), first
the suction hole of a suction means is placed on the
outer surface of the gas non-permeable sheet disposed
on the outer side surface of the lid. In this case,
the suction hole is placed on the gas non-permeable
sheet such that the opening of the lid and the air
vents of the gas non-permeable sheet are located at the
inside of the suction hole, and in the state, sucking
operation is carried out. By the sucking operation,
the gas non-permeable sheet becomes the state of being
inflated to the inner side of the suction hole of the
- 16 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
suction means, air in the vessel is sucked out to the
outside from the opening of the lid through the air
vents of the gas non-permeable sheet, and the inside of
the vessel becomes a reduced pressure state. When the
inside pressure reaches a definite reduced pressure,
the sucking operation is stopped, the gas non-permeable
sheet is closely stuck to the outer surface of the lid
and also the portion of the sheet corresponding to the
opening of the lid becomes the state of being bent to
the inner side.
Because by the gas non-permeable sheet, the
inside of the vessel is brought into a reduced pressure
state and the vessel is sealed, the entrance of various
bacteria into the inside of the vessel is prevented and
also the growth, etc., of bacteria are prevented.
Also, because active oxygen remaining in the inside of
the vessel becomes rare, the occurrence of the
oxidation reaction of the contained groceries is
delayed and even after opening the vessel, the
groceries contained therein can be preserved for a long
period of time. Also, even after consuming the
contained groceries, the vessel can be re-utilized as a
vessel for reserving groceries for a long period of
time.
Then, the present invention is practically
- 17 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
explained by the embodiments shown in the accompanying
drawings.
Fig. 1 (A) and (B) show an embodiment of the
heat-shrinkable film package of the invention.
A vessel 1 is constructed of a cylindrical heat-
resisting glass-made vessel main body 2 and a heat-
resisting glass-made lid 3 of closing the open portion
of the vessel via a sealing packing 4. A heat-
shrinkable film F covers the whole outer side of the
vessel 1 such that the vessel is tightly sealed, and
the inside of the vessel is sealed.
The packing 4 is formed such that the packing is
stuck to the outer periphery of the inner surface of
the lid 3. Also, a tightly sealing sheet 6 is stuck to
the upper edge 5 of the open portion of the vessel main
body 2, the groceries (goods) S in the inside of the
vessel are also sealed by the tightly sealing sheet 6,
and protected such that the groceries are not
deteriorated and leaked.
In the above-described vessel .1, an opening 7 is
formed at the center portion of the lid 3 and a
concaved portion 10 is formed at the upper surface
region including the opening 7 in a concentric circle
form with the opening 7. On the concaved portion 10 is
placed a gas non-permeable sheet 8 such that the sheet
- 18 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
covers the opening 7 and to the gas non-permeable sheet
8 are formed plural (four in the figure) air vents 12
at the places gas non-permeable sheet 8 off set from
the position corresponding to the opening 7.
In the case of opening the seal of the vessel
from the package covered by the heat-shrinkable film F
as described above, first the heat-shrinkable film F is
open by cutting and removed, the vessel 1 is taken out,
then the lid 3 is detached and the sealing sheet 6 may
be released and removed. When the vessel 1 is once
opened, by simply placing the lid 3 thereafter, the
deterioration of the groceries S in the inside proceed
faster than before opening the vessel.
Fig 2 (A) and (B) show the state that the lid 3
is placed on the vessel 1 after opening as described
above, and then the inside thereof is evacuated
(negative pressure). In the gas non-permeable sheet 8
disposed on the upper surface of the lid 3, because the
inside of the vessel is in a negative pressure, the
portion of the gas non-permeable sheet corresponding to
the opening 7 is bent or deformed in a concaved form to
the inner side, and also, the gas non-permeable sheet
is tightly stuck to the upper surface of the lid 3 not
corresponding to the opening 7 and seals, whereby the
inside of the vessel is maintained at a negative
- 19 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
pressure state.
By sealing the vessel 1 and maintaining the
inside pressure thereof in a reduced pressure state,
the entrance of various bacteria, etc., into the inside
of the vessel and the growth of bacteria are prevented,
and also active oxygen in the inside of the vessel
becomes rare, whereby the deterioration of the
contained groceries S is delayed and even after
opening, the storage for a long period of time becomes
possible. Also, the empty vessel 1 after consuming all
the contained groceries S can be re-utilized as the
vessel for storing for a long period of time by the use
as described above.
Also, when the vessel l,which can maintain a
reduced pressure state as described above, contains
therein pickles, jams, or liquors, etc., and is stored,
the tastes thereof can be changed to mild tastes in a
short time. Accordingly, the vessel can be also re-
utilized as a special cooking vessel.
Also the gas non-permeable sheet 8 is in the
state of being disposed in the concaved portion 10 of
the lid 3, the area of the concaved portion 10 is
larger than the area of the sheet 8, and the depth is
same as the thickness of the sheet 8 or thicker than
the thickness thereof. Accordingly, the sheet 8 is not
- 20 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
projected over the opening of the concaved portion 10
and cannot become unstable in the case of piling the
vessels 1.
Also, the state that the gas non-permeable sheet
8 is bent to the inner side at the portion of the
opening 7 of the lid 3 and kept by adsorbing as
described above is maintained until the vessel 1 is
opened and the reduced pressure is released, and when
the reduced pressure is released, the bent state of the
sheet 8 is returned to a flat state by the elastic
force thereof. Accordingly, by confirming the presence
or absence of the bent state of the sheet 8, whether or
not the vessel 1 is opened on the way can be easily
confirmed. That is, whether or not a poison, etc., is
admixed in the vessel by a mischief, etc., can be
checked beforehand.
Because when the inside of the vessel is in a
reduced pressure state, by the action of the
atmospheric pressure, the lid 3 is hard to open by a
weak force, and thus, by the easiness or not of opening
the lid 3, whether or not the vessel is opened on the
way can be confirmed. That is, whether or not a
poison, etc., is admixed in the vessel can be checked
beforehand.
The operation of making the inside of the vessel
- 21 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
1 described above a reduced pressure state can be
practiced as shown in Fig. 3 (A) and (B).
First, the opening 7 of the lid 3 is covered by a
flexible gas non-permeable sheet 8 at the upper surface
of the lid, and the sheet 8 is placed on the lid 3 such
that the air vents 12 of the sheet 8 is off set from
the opening 7, and then, the sucking hole Km of a
sucking means K is pushed to the outer surface of the
sheet 8. In this case, the sucking hole Km is set such
that the opening 7 and the air vents 12 are all
positioned in the inside of the sucking hole.
Then, when sucking is carried out by the sucking
means K, the sheet 8 is bent as rising to the sucking
side as shown in Fig. 3 (A), and a gas such as air in
the inside of the vessel is sucked out from the opening
7 through the air vents 12 as indicated by arrow, and
the pressure of the inside of the vessel is reduced to
a negative pressure.
When the inside of the vessel becomes a definite
negative pressure and then the sucking operation is
stopped, the sheet 8 is sucked back to the vessel side
by the negative pressure of the inside of the vessel,
the sheet is closely stuck onto the upper surface of
the lid 2 and also the portion of the sheet
corresponding to the opening 7 is bent in a concaved
- 22 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
form to the inner side of vessel as shown in Fig. 3
(B).
Fig. 4 to Fig. 11 show other embodiments of the
heat-shrinkable film package of the invention.
The he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ig. 4
is almost same as the embodiment of Fig. 1 but in this
case, the heat-shrinkable film F does not cover the
whole body of the vessel 1 but covers the whole body of
the lid 3 and the portion near the open portion of the
vessel main body 1. Because the heat-shrinkable film F
in the heat-shrinkable film package covers at least the
whole lid body, the sealing property of the inside of
the vessel is maintained, and the storing property for
a long period of time before opening the vessel is
maintained.
In the he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
5, the heat-shrinkable film F covers the whole lid as
the embodiment of Fig. 4. However, different from the
embodiments shown in Fig. 1 and Fig. 4, the sealing
sheet 6 is not stuck to the open portion of the vessel
main body 2, the inside of the vessel is made a
negative pressure state by a pressure reducing
treatment. For the purpose, the gas non-permeable
sheet 8 is in the state of bending the inner side in
the opening 7 of the lid 3. In the heat-shrinkable
- 23 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
film package, before releasing the sheet 8, the lid 3
is adsorbed by the action of the reduced pressure
action of the inside of the vessel, the vessel cannot
be open.
In a he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
6, the form and the material of a vessel 1 are
different from those of the embodiments of Fig. 1, Fig.
4, Fig. 5, etc. That is, a lid 3 is made of a heat-
resisting glass but the vessel main body 2 is made of a
metal such as stainless steel, etc. Also, a difference
in level is formed at the peripheral portion of the
inner surface of the lid 3 to prevent the occurrence of
gap of packing 4. The heat-shrinkable film F does not
cover the whole vessel main body and covers the lid 3,
the sheet 8, and the open portion region of the vessel
main body 2. Even by partial covering, because the
sheet covers at least the whole body of the lid 3, the
inside of the vessel can be sealed.
In a he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
7. a vessel main body 2 and a lid 3 are made of a heat-
resisting glass but the form of the vessel main body 2
is a truncated cone form and the lid 3 is a bowl form.
Also, a heat-shrinkable film F covers the whole body of
the vessel 1.
In a he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
- 24 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
8, a vessel main body 2 and a lid 3 are made of a metal
such as a stainless steel, etc., and the form of the
vessel main body 2 is truncated cone form. A heat-
shrinkable film F covers the whole body of the vessel
1.
In a he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
9, a male screw 13 is formed at the open portion of a
cylindrical heat-resisting glass-made vessel main body
2 and a vessel 1 is constructed such that a metal-made
lid 3 having formed a female screw 14 screwing with the
male screw 13 is mounted on the vessel via a sealing
packing 4 and a sealing sheet 6. A heat-shrinkable
film F covers the whole body of the vessel 1.
In a he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
10, the vessel main body 2 is composed of a glass jar,
and as the case of the embodiment of Fig. 9, a male
screw 13 is formed at the open portion of the vessel
and the vessel is constructed such that a lid 3 having
formed a female screw 14 screwing with the male screw
13 is mounted on the vessel via a packing 4. A tightly
sealing sheet 6 is not used, and also the pressure of
the inside of the vessel is not reduced, and a heat-
shrinkable film F covers the whole body of the vessel
1.
In a heat-shrinkable film package shown in Fig.
- 25 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
11, parallel linear sewing machine stitches 15, 15 are
formed lengthwise and breadthwise to a heat-shrinkable
film F covering the outer side of the vessel, and by
breaking the heat-shrinkable film F via the sewing
machine stitches 15, 15, the package can be easily
opened. These sewing machine stitches 15, 15 are
formed avoiding the portion of covering a gas non-
permeable sheet 8 with the heat-shrinkable film F so
that the sealing property of the vessel 1 is not
hindered by the heat-shrinkable film F. It is
preferable that the sewing machine stitches 15, 15, are
formed avoiding all the portion of covering the lid 3.
The heat-shrinkable film package of the invention
described above is for containing groceries but the
package can be effectively used for, in addition to
groceries, powders, chemicals, etc., which are liable
to be deteriorated by humidity and the occurrence of
quality change after opening the seal i's delayed and
they can be also stored for a long period of time.
As described above, according to the invention,
by covering at least the whole lid with the heat-
shrinkable film before opening the seal of the vessel,
contained groceries, etc., can be stored for a long
period of time. Furthermore, because, as the structure
of the vessel, openings) are formed to the lid and a
- 26 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
gas non-permeable sheet having formed air vents at the
places of off set from the openings) is placed on the
outer surface of the lid closely stuck thereto such
that the sheet covers the above-described opening(s),
when a sucking means is placed on the outer side of the
gas non-permeable sheet and sucking is carried out, air
in the inside of the vessel is sucked out from the
openings) of the lid through the air vents of the gas
non-permeable sheet, active oxygen in the inside is
reduced and a reduced pressure state of the vessel is
maintained, whereby rotting by oxidation of the
contained groceries, etc., is delayed, also the growth,
etc., of bacteria are restrained, and the contained
groceries, etc., can be stably stored for a long period
of time.
Also, because in the invention, after opening the
seal, the contained groceries, etc., can be stored for
a long period of time, the amount of wastes such as
groceries, etc., by rotting is reduced and the empty
vessel after consuming the contained groceries, etc.,
can be re-utilized as a vessel for storing for a long
period of time. Also, the empty vessel can be re-
utilized as a specific cooking vessel. Accordingly, in
the invention, the amount of waste materials is wholly
reduced and the disposal cost by self-governing bodies
- 27 -

CA 02346692 2001-04-06
can be reduced.
Industrial Applicability
The vessel of the heat-shrinkable film package of
the invention can be utilized as a vessel for storing
groceries, medical supplies, etc., for a long period of
time and/or as a cooking vessel for foods. Also, the
invention can reduce the amount of waste materials and
can contribute to the environmental preservation of the
earth.
